++config X86_64_VERSION
++ int "x86-64 compiler ISA level"
++ range 1 3
++ depends on (CC_IS_GCC && GCC_VERSION > 110000) || (CC_IS_CLANG && CLANG_VERSION >= 120000)
++ depends on X86_64 && GENERIC_CPU
++ help
++ Specify a specific x86-64 compiler ISA level.
++
++ There are three x86-64 ISA levels that work on top of
++ the x86-64 baseline, namely: x86-64-v2, x86-64-v3, and x86-64-v4.
++
++ x86-64-v2 brings support for vector instructions up to Streaming SIMD
++ Extensions 4.2 (SSE4.2) and Supplemental Streaming SIMD Extensions 3
++ (SSSE3), the POPCNT instruction, and CMPXCHG16B.
++
++ x86-64-v3 adds vector instructions up to AVX2, MOVBE, and additional
++ bit-manipulation instructions.
++
++ x86-64-v4 is not included since the kernel does not use AVX512 instructions
++
++ You can find the best version for your CPU by running one of the following:
++ /lib/ld-linux-x86-64.so.2 --help | grep supported
++ /lib64/ld-linux-x86-64.so.2 --help | grep supported
++
